Transaction cf96e2b831c607ac6740a064df3e0b009718a08a94acf3da751e58cda8132cee
1 Input
1 Output
-
cf96e2b831c607ac6740a064df3e0b009718a08a94acf3da751e58cda8132cee:0
- value
- 151676701
- script pubkey
- OP_0 OP_PUSHBYTES_20 0307057418a5c6c58f1b9f3627aeb2c2f9065e62
- address
- bc1qqvrs2aqc5hrvtrcmnumz0t4jctusvhnzuv5yqw